ACE Limited announced today that Roberto Mendoza has resigned as a director of ACE, following his appointment as Chairman of the Board and Managing Director of Integrated Finance Limited (“IFL”), which the bulletin described as “a solutions-driven and client-oriented wholesale financial intermediation firm.”
Mendoza has been a director of ACE since November 1999, having previously also served on the board from 1985 to 1996. ACE indicated that his resignation was prompted by the minority investment the company has in IFL.
Brian Duperreault, Chairman and CEO, stated, “Roberto was one of the founders of ACE and we are sorry to lose him as a board member. However, we look forward to continuing to work with him at IFL and having access to his experience and advice.”
